Email rules: Show warning when date was missed

This commit is contained in:
Raphael Michel
2021-12-03 09:36:54 +01:00
parent 83b5a325e3
commit 9fa935099f

View File

@@ -389,7 +389,7 @@ class UpdateRule(EventPermissionRequiredMixin, UpdateView):
return get_object_or_404(
Rule.objects.annotate(
total_mails=Count('scheduledmail'),
sent_mails=Count('scheduledmail', filter=Q(scheduledmail__state=ScheduledMail.STATE_COMPLETED)),
sent_mails=Count('scheduledmail', filter=Q(scheduledmail__state__in=(ScheduledMail.STATE_COMPLETED, ScheduledMail.STATE_MISSED))),
),
event=self.request.event,
id=self.kwargs['rule']